Explore how Large Language Models can automatically generate safety-critical compliance documentation for the Linux kernel in this 31-minute conference talk from the Linux Plumbers Conference. Learn about the challenges of adopting Linux in safety-critical industries like aerospace, where standards such as DO-178C require standardized documentation that the kernel currently lacks. Discover the research methodology used to evaluate four different LLM families—Meta Llama, StarCoder2, Mistral Devstral, and Google Gemma—for generating compliant documentation, with a focus on the Linux kernel's ftrace utility as a case study. Examine the evaluation criteria including documentation validity, GPU utilization, and throughput performance across these models. Understand why Mistral Devstral emerged as the most effective solution for producing accurate and standards-aligned documentation. Consider the broader implications for bridging the gap between open-source software and regulated environments, and explore critical questions about integration with existing toolchains like Sphinx and SPDX, reproducibility requirements, traceability standards, and expert validation processes that certification authorities might accept for aerospace and other compliance-driven domains.
